  6. Definition of 'unexciting' Word Frequency. unexciting. (ʌnɪksaɪtɪŋ ) adjective. If you describe someone or something as unexciting, you think they are rather boring, and not likely to shock or surprise you in any way. He is regarded as very capable but unexciting. ...an unexciting but likeable painter. It was a methodical, unexciting chore.
